A thoughtful show blending herbalism, women's metabolic health, burnout recovery, and lineage with personal storytelling and practical nourishment. Conversations center on earth-body connections, ancestral wisdom, and everyday strategies for sustainable health, motherhood, and resilience in modern life. Notable strengths include a grounded, relational approach to wellness, critical perspectives on mainstream wellness trends, and inviting expert voices from herbalism, nutrition, and women's health to share tangible guidance and lived experiences.
